Non-modest mobile lung cancers contain squamous cell carcinoma, lung adenocarcinoma, and huge-mobile carcinoma. Here, cigarette smoking is additionally a important environmental variable. Squamous cell carcinoma mostly develops from bronchial epithelial mobile lesions. In distinction, most lung adenocarcinomas occur from bronchiolar epithelial and alveolar style II cell lesions, through which equally homomeric α7nAChRs and heteromeric α4β2nAChRs are present.

The point that the nicotine outcome lasts these a short time is what can make it addictive. Tobacco without the need of nicotine wouldn't be addictive, but with nicotine, new smokers – particularly when These are young – get addicted immediately.

Menthol might improve the addictive effects that nicotine has about the Mind. Individuals who smoke menthol cigarettes usually tend to proceed working with tobacco goods, which enhances the risk of them producing conditions associated with tobacco use.
